Ticket: Vault lockout blocking deep-link routing fixes

The LinkLattice config vault locked after three failed unlock attempts by the on-call during last night's deep-link routing incident. Until it's unsealed, support cannot update route mappings, so malformed links in the Pellgrove app will keep landing on the fallback screen. Workaround: tell affected users to open content from the home feed. To unseal the vault, use the recovery passphrase noted below.

unlock words, yahop-tafop: zorael-julix-druox-prawyn

## TilePump 4.2 — changed defaults

Quick heads-up for the eng sync: we flipped a few TilePump defaults after the Kestrel Valley incident. The prefetcher now caps radius-based fetching much more aggressively and backs off on cellular-class links by default, so rural users stop burning their data plans overnight. If your team was relying on the old greedy behavior, you'll need to opt back in explicitly. The new out-of-the-box values the service ships with are listed below.

settings of fahag-haduf:
[ulaox]
port = 8443
region = south-2
host = ulaox.lumiccorp.internal
timeout_ms = 500
retries = 8

Hey — handing off the cold-start work on the Brimjet handlers. Short version: pre-warming helps the checkout path but not the report generators, and bumping memory past 512 made things worse. I left flame graphs and a tuning diary for whoever picks this up next. Everything's collected on the internal page below:

runbook for kawip-tafog: https://argocd.nelvrohq.internal/build